Title
An integration framework for information system based on web service

Abstract
In recent years, there has been a growing interest to implement the integration of information systems running on different environments. And most of information systems are being designed based on client/server, peer to peer; and recently agent architectures. These systems have major drawbacks because of their limitations in scalability, availability, distribution of computing power and storage system, as well as sharing information between users that contribute in these systems. This paper will use the web service technology as scalable, flexible, coordinated and secure resource sharing among distributed individuals and institutions, and the different information systems. Meanwhile, by implementing the encapsulation of information system based on multi-agent technology and the integration of these web services, we are able to reuse the functionalities of different information systems. In this way, many service providers and content providers can contribute in developing a very large scale integrated information system platform.
